Brentwood Reverse Mortgage

Brentwood homeowners age 62 and older can convert part of their home equity into cash with an FHA-insured reverse mortgage (HECM). There are no monthly mortgage payments, you keep the title to your home, and the 2026 FHA lending limit is $1,249,125. Most borrowers access roughly 35 to 60 percent of their home's value, depending on age and interest rates.

How it works in Brentwood

  1. Free estimate. We run your age and your Brentwood home's value through the FHA formula and show you what you could get.
  2. Independent counseling. You meet with a HUD-approved counselor who does not work for any lender. California then gives you a 7-day no-pressure period. Your California protections, explained.
  3. Close and get funded. Any existing mortgage is paid off first, and the rest comes to you: lump sum, monthly payments, or a line of credit. Most loans close in 30 to 45 days.

How much can I get from a reverse mortgage in Brentwood?
It depends on your age, your home's appraised value, and current interest rates. Most borrowers can access roughly 35 to 60 percent of their home's value, up to the 2026 FHA lending limit of $1,249,125. Older homeowners qualify for more. Do Brentwood homeowners keep ownership of their home with a reverse mortgage?
Yes. Title stays in your name, exactly like a regular mortgage. You keep living in your Brentwood home as long as you want, provided you stay current on property taxes and homeowners insurance and keep the home maintained.
Where do I get reverse mortgage counseling near Brentwood?
Federal law requires a session with an independent HUD-approved counseling agency before you apply. Several agencies serve all of Los Angeles County and most offer sessions by phone, so Brentwood homeowners can complete counseling from home. Your lender must give you a list of approved agencies, and California law then gives you a 7-day no-pressure period before any application.
